ArcEngine中添加视频图层.docx

  1. 1、本文档共5页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
ArcEngine中添加视频图层

ArcEngine添加视频图层Esri中国信息技术有限公司广州肖干林2014年9月12日一、视频图层概述Video Layer是ArcGIS 10中新提出的一种图层格式,顾名思义,就是ArcGIS10中允许将视频叠加在三维地图中作为图层进行显示。视频图层叠加到地图中,有哪些好处呢?例如可以用视频图层来模拟各种各样的扩散模型(污染物,气象等),还可以做各类的应急监测等等。那么视频图层如何创建?视频图层是以*.agv来结尾的。而agv文件实际上就是一个基于XML标签的文件,它可以用记事本打开编辑。agv文件的XML标签必须包含三个部分的内容:(1)视频的元数据信息:即视频图层的名字以及描述信息(2)数据源信息:是使用哪个视频之类的或使用哪些图片(3)视频的几何配置信息:几何坐标相关的信息?示例:??xml version=1.0 encoding=UTF-8?VideoLayer?VideoOverlay MetaData NameTsunami Damage Prediction - California/Name /MetaData ImageSource FrameSourceType=Folder ImageFolderPathD:\IMAGE\Start/ImageFolderPath Frames NameFormatFrame_#.jpg/NameFormat FirstIndex1/FirstIndex LastIndex99/LastIndex Width1153/Width Height867/Height /Frames FrameRequestRate33.33/FrameRequestRate /ImageSource VideoGeoReferencing ProjectionType=Ortho OrthoGraphicLocation North39.0/North East-121.0/East West-126.0/West South36.0/South Rotation293.0/Rotation /OrthoGraphicLocation /VideoGeoReferencing?/VideoOverlay/VideoLayer有了这三部分,视频图层就可以在ArcGlobe中打开了。下面详细介绍一下组成agv文件的这三部分。? (1)agv文件中元数据标签agv中的元数据标签是可选的,它主要是描述视频的基本信息。它写在MetaData /MetaData 之间,它有两个可选的标签:A:NAME 描述了视频图层的名字,这个标签的定义的内容即Globe中TOC中的图层名。B:Desription:视频图层的相关描述,它跟在Layer Properties对话框中看到Description的相关信息是一致的。(2)agv文件中的数据源标签agv中的数据源标签是必须的,它描述了agv文件对应的数据源。它写在 ImageSource / ImageSource 之间。agv文件支持三类的数据源:A:视频,格式是:MPG (.mpg, .mpeg, .mp4)、AVI (.avi)、WMV (.wmv)B:文件夹中的图片序列,即要求文件夹中的图片有一定的命名规范,然后按照一定的规则来进行展示C:自定义数据源以B类文件夹数据为例,首先在标签中指定了他的类型,是Folder,用ImageFolderPath指定了文件夹的位置。NameFormat指定了文件夹中文件的命名规范,例如都是以Frame_打头的,FirstIndex和lastIndex指定义我要播放Frame_1到Frame_99这区间的所有图片。Width和Length指定了图片的分辩率。FrameRequestRate指定义播放的速率,即33.33表示每33.33毫秒请求一幅图。ImageSource FrameSourceType=Folder ImageFolderPathD:\IMAGE\Start/ImageFolderPath Frames NameFormatFrame_#.jpg/NameFormat FirstIndex1/FirstIndex LastIndex99/LastIndex Width1153/Width Height867/Height /Frames FrameRequestRate33.33/FrameRequestRate /ImageSource(3)agv文件中的几何参考的标签在使视频叠加到地图上进行播放,那么视频必须有几何坐标。这部分也是通过标签来实现的。主要有三类几何配准方法:(1) 一个旋转的框 – 在地面的特定的范围(2)两个3D点 – 用于定义摄像头的位置以及观看它的目标点的位置(3)一个3

文档评论(0)

xcs88858 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

版权声明书
用户编号:8130065136000003

1亿VIP精品文档

相关文档